legongju.com
我们一直在努力
2025-01-10 23:47 | 星期五

COUNT函数在Oracle数据库安全性管理中的应用

COUNT函数在Oracle数据库安全性管理中起着重要的作用。它主要用于统计查询结果中的行数,从而帮助数据库管理员(DBA)和开发人员更好地了解数据库的使用情况和性能状况。以下是COUNT函数在Oracle数据库安全性管理中的一些应用:

  1. 审计日志分析:通过使用COUNT函数,可以统计特定时间段内的登录尝试次数、失败的登录尝试次数等,以便分析是否存在异常行为或潜在的安全威胁。这有助于DBA及时发现并应对潜在的安全问题,提高数据库的安全性。

  2. 用户活动监控:COUNT函数可以帮助DBA监控用户的活动情况,例如统计某个用户在特定时间段内执行的查询次数、更新的行数等。这有助于发现异常用户行为,例如恶意攻击、内部人员滥用权限等,从而采取相应的措施保护数据库的安全。

  3. 性能调优:通过分析COUNT函数的查询结果,可以发现数据库的性能瓶颈,例如某个查询执行缓慢,导致整个系统响应时间增加。这有助于DBA优化数据库结构、调整索引等,提高数据库的性能和稳定性。

  4. 数据完整性检查:COUNT函数可以用于检查数据的一致性和完整性。例如,通过统计某个表中的记录数,可以验证数据是否完整,是否存在丢失或重复的记录。这有助于发现潜在的数据质量问题,保证数据库的可靠性。

  5. 权限管理:COUNT函数可以帮助DBA更好地管理数据库的权限。例如,通过统计某个用户拥有的表、视图、存储过程等数量,可以评估用户的权限是否合理,是否存在过度授权的情况。这有助于确保数据库的权限分配符合安全策略,降低潜在的安全风险。

总之,COUNT函数在Oracle数据库安全性管理中具有广泛的应用,可以帮助DBA和开发人员更好地了解数据库的使用情况和性能状况,发现并应对潜在的安全问题,提高数据库的安全性。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/92670.html

相关推荐

  • oracle怎么远程备份数据库

    oracle怎么远程备份数据库

    要在Oracle中进行远程备份,您需要使用RMAN(Recovery Manager)工具 确保源数据库和目标数据库的TNSNAMES.ORA文件中都有正确的网络服务名。
    在源数据库上创...

  • oracle数据库全库怎么迁移

    oracle数据库全库怎么迁移

    Oracle数据库全库迁移通常包括以下几个步骤: 备份源数据库:在迁移之前,需要对源数据库进行完整备份。可以使用RMAN(Recovery Manager)工具或者exp/expdp命令...

  • oracle数据库字符集怎么查看

    oracle数据库字符集怎么查看

    要查看Oracle数据库的字符集,请按照以下步骤操作: 使用命令行或终端连接到Oracle数据库服务器。
    以sys用户身份登录SQL*Plus,运行以下命令: sqlplus sys...

  • oracle数据库建表id自增怎么实现

    oracle数据库建表id自增怎么实现

    在Oracle数据库中,可以使用序列(sequence)和触发器(trigger)来实现自增ID。下面是一个简单的示例: 创建一个序列(sequence): CREATE SEQUENCE seq_name ...

  • 如何优化Oracle中COUNT函数的执行速度

    如何优化Oracle中COUNT函数的执行速度

    优化Oracle中COUNT函数的执行速度可以通过以下几种方法实现: 使用索引:确保查询中涉及的列已经建立了索引,这样可以加快查询速度。 使用APPROX_COUNT_DISTINCT...

  • Oracle COUNT函数在大数据量查询中的效率问题

    Oracle COUNT函数在大数据量查询中的效率问题

    在大数据量查询中,Oracle COUNT函数可能会导致性能问题。这是因为COUNT函数需要遍历整个表或索引来计算行数,当数据量非常大时,这将消耗大量的系统资源和时间。...

  • 利用COUNT函数实现Oracle数据库的数据筛选与统计

    利用COUNT函数实现Oracle数据库的数据筛选与统计

    在Oracle数据库中,我们可以使用COUNT函数对表中的数据进行筛选和统计 筛选特定条件下的记录数: 假设我们有一个名为employees的表,其中包含员工的信息。我们想...

  • COUNT函数在Oracle数据库备份与恢复中的作用

    COUNT函数在Oracle数据库备份与恢复中的作用

    在Oracle数据库备份与恢复过程中,COUNT函数并没有直接的作用 RMAN(Recovery Manager):Oracle的数据库备份和恢复工具,用于创建备份、管理备份集、执行恢复操...